NEW ASSIGNMENT This will be highlighted in yellow so that you are are seeing that you have a new task to complete.
For summer purposes: a chore to complete, a trip that you will be going on, a task that needs to be completed by a certain date/time.
ASSIGNMENT DUE This will be highlighted in Green so that you are able to see when an assignment needs to be completed
For summer purposes: You need to write down when something needs to be completed.
ASSIGNMENT COMPLETED OR CLOSE TO COMPLETION This needs to be circled
For summer purposes: For long term tasks you will need to complete this for 2 dates or times
First will be half way between assigned date and due date ( if something is due in a 7 days count 3 days after assigned then 5 days after assigned Assignedmay 4th due May 11you would write the assignment and circle on the 5/7 and 5/9)
Second will be 2 days or 2 hours date/time due.
TURNED IN This will be stuck through with one line and the date you gave it to the teacher/parent.
For summer purposes please have your parent/guardian initial next to the date.
Example: syllabus signed 5/11 MP
